Unit
Store default, Kilograms (kg / g), or Pounds (lb / oz). Overrides the plugin default for this product only. Prices and weights are stored in the chosen unit; there is no automatic conversion if you change the unit later.
Ordering mode
Fixed Packs — Customer selects from predefined pack sizes. Free Weight — Customer enters any weight via slider or typed input. This page describes the settings visible when Fixed Packs is selected.
Price settings
Set the price per unit (kg or lb). Value is stored as entered; no conversion when unit changes.
- Base Price (per kg/lb) — Regular price per weight unit.
- Sale Price (per kg/lb) — Optional sale price per unit.
Tiered pricing
Enable tiered pricing to charge different rates per weight bracket. Use Global — Use tiers from Settings → Pricing Rules (must be enabled there). Use Product Level — Define tiers only for this product (From / To / Price per unit table). Weights outside any tier use the base price.
Order weight limits
Apply to Fixed Packs only. Limit the total weight the customer can select from packages.
- Min order weight — Leave empty for no minimum.
- Max order weight — Leave empty for no maximum (or “No maximum / from stock”).
Available weight packages
Weights are entered in the product’s unit (kg or lb). Values < 1 are shown as g or oz to customers. For each package you set weight, unit (kg/g or lb/oz), and optional stock quantity, then click Add. You can edit or delete existing rows. Stock qty is used for low-stock badges and inventory when stock tracking is by package.
Display & input options
- Quick-select presets — Comma-separated values in the product unit (e.g. 0.2, 0.5, 1, 1.3, 2.2, 2.5, 3). Shown as preset chips on the frontend.
- Show dual-unit display (kg + lb) — Show both units on the product page.
- Allow customer to type a weight — Allow typed input alongside the pack selector (e.g. “Choose desired weight” with recalc).